Guest RavishingRickRudo Report post Posted June 2, 2003 There wasn't really anything remarkable about the interview other than Foley saying that his ties with Vince got cut because of the XFL and had a communication breakdown which eventually led to Foley becoming very unhappy in the company. Foley goes around to help sick kids/kids with disabilities and watches Raw with them, so he doesn't feel the need to get back in the ring because he still gets the cheers and admiration. Writing has helped him vent creatively, which is another thing that has helped him stay away from the ring.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
